The following people were charged with driving while intoxicated and related offenses:

■ Heather M. Plante, 3287 Ward Road, Mannsville, was charged by Watertown police with aggravated DWI at 3:43 a.m. Friday in the 200 block of Mechanic Street.

Police said her blood alcohol content was 0.20 percent, which is above the state's minimum level of 0.18 percent to warrant a charge of aggravated DWI. A BAC of 0.08 percent is the minimum level to warrant a DWI charge.

She also was charged with third-degree aggravated unlicensed operation of a motor vehicle.
